IMC-Chicago, a key arm of IMC Trading founded in 1989 by Rob Defares and René Schelvis in Amsterdam, is a proprietary trading firm and market maker headquartered in Chicago since opening its first overseas office there in 2000. Employing over 650 of IMC’s 1,600+ global workforce, it operates at the heart of North America’s financial hub, trading equities, options, futures, and other derivatives on major exchanges like the Chicago Mercantile Exchange (CME) and Chicago Board Options Exchange (CBOE). Known for its technology-driven approach, IMC-Chicago leverages advanced algorithms and low-latency systems to provide liquidity across more than 100 global venues, evolving from a trading outfit with strong tech to a tech company that trades. Under CEO Rob Defares, the firm emphasizes innovation, quantitative strategies, and a collaborative culture, making it a powerhouse in the U.S. derivatives market.

IMC Chicago's Q2 2019 Portfolio in Review

As of Q2 2019, IMC Chicago held 798 positions worth $31B, up 12% from $27.8B the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 73% of the portfolio.

IMC Chicago deployed $2.41B of net new capital in Q2 2019, opening 183 new positions and adding to 321 existing holdings. Its largest new stake was Alphabet (Google) Class A: 920,080 shares worth $49.8M.

By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Communication Services at 0.18% of assets, up from 0% a quarter earlier, followed by Consumer Discretionary and Technology.

On the sell side, the largest reduction was Microsoft, an estimated $3.79M trimmed.
